    Default Wood Tone or White???

    OK ladies I need to ask for some comments on kitchen cabinets. Here's the situation....

    We have slowly been redoing our 50+ year old house. Not just decorating but moving walls and so forth. One of the problems for us with the house is that the kitchen is TOO small. It doesn't allow for a table that sits any more than 4. We frequently have triple that amount. Everything in the kitchen is in rough shape as well. The counter top is even still the kind with the metal trim and rivets. Anyway, when we take out the wall between the kitchen and the living room we will be putting in new cabinets since that space will get extended with the wall removal as well. I love wood. I love the way it shines and "feels" warm when its taken care of. It can also makes things feel smaller and dark though. I also love white. White goes with anything and makes things seem bright and clean and uplifting. It doesn't feel as elegent though and I seem to spend a lot of time wiping white down. Currently our cabinets are a badly painted white that I'm forever scrubbing down. So the question is ....

    Do you prefer white or wood tone cabinets and why???

    In our last house, we had white painted ones that were always a mess. I have two young boys--'nuff said. However, as you pointed out, the room was bright and cheery. Now we have wood and room is definitely darker, but I rarely wipe them down (probably gross) and the warmth of the wood is beautiful. I guess between the two, I prefer the wood. You can always add extra lighting to brighten up the room.

    I like wood better than white. We have maple cabinets, black countertops, white walls, black trim and crown mould. When my kitchen is clean I absoluetly love it. When it's dirty I absolutely hate it! On the black tops you can see every crumb from a sandwich. So I were doing it again, I'd rethink the tops (although let me say again, I love the look when its clean). I'd also think long and hard on the appliances, stainless steel is hard to keep clean with children.
